Understanding Panel Refurbishment Services
Panel refurbishment describes the process of restoring control board, electrical panels, and other associated devices to their initial condition, or improving them beyond their preliminary performance. This can include repair, replacement of components, updating technology, and ensuring compliance with safety requirements.
Benefits of Panel Refurbishment
Participating in panel refurbishment offers numerous advantages, including:
Cost Efficiency: Refurbishing panels can be considerably more affordable than replacing them totally. It allows business to save resources while making sure performance.
Extended Lifespan: Regular refurbishment can extend the life of panel equipment, decreasing the need for frequent overhauls.
Security Compliance: Outdated panels might not meet present security standards. Refurbishment guarantees that these panels are certified with regulations, thus improving work environment safety.
Upgraded Technology: Technological developments happen quickly, indicating older panels can benefit from modern parts and systems that improve efficiency.
Decreased Downtime: Efficient refurbishment procedures lessen operational downtime, leading to much better efficiency.

Can all elements be refurbished?
While numerous elements can be effectively refurbished, some, such as out-of-date or seriously harmed circuit boards, might require replacement. Each case must be evaluated separately for cost-effectiveness.
Is there a market standard for refurbishment?
Yes, there are market requirements and codes of practice, such as those set by the National Electrical Manufacturers Association (NEMA) and the Institute of Electrical and Electronics Engineers (IEEE), that provide guidelines for panel refurbishment.
